What Professional Video Script Writing Services Actually Include

Most buyers think they’re paying for a Word document. They’re not. A proper package covers five things.

Research. Before a single line is written, the writer studies your audience, your product, and — for ads and course content — the specific objection your video needs to break. Skipping this is why scripts feel generic.

Structure. Every video has a hook that earns the next 20 seconds, a middle that keeps attention, and a resolution that tells the viewer what to do. For a 90-second ad, that’s roughly 15 / 60 / 15 seconds. For a 12-minute course module, different math, same logic.

Hook and CTA. Written last, tested against alternatives, and often accounting for half the total writing time. A weak hook kills a well-structured script. A vague CTA kills conversion.

Shot direction or storyboard notes. Rarely mentioned, but worth paying for. Good scripts tell the crew what to shoot — close-up on hands, cutaway to product, wide of the founder. Without this, the director guesses.

Revision rounds. Two rounds is the professional standard. Fewer and you’re paying for a first draft. More and either the brief was broken or the writer isn’t ready.

DIY Script vs. Hiring a Professional — The Real Tradeoff

Not every video needs a hired writer. Some do, urgently.

  • DIY works for short social clips, internal team updates, behind-the-scenes footage, and anything under 60 seconds where the founder is comfortable on camera.
  • Freelancer ($50–$99/hr in Indonesia, per Clutch’s June 2026 data) works for one-off projects with a clear brief — a single ad, a landing page video, a founder-story piece. Twine currently lists 15 freelance screenwriters in Indonesia, so supply is there.
  • Agency or full-service studio pays back fastest when the shoot itself is expensive. If you’re spending $2,000 on a production day, cutting $600 from scripting to lose the shoot is a bad trade.

The hidden cost of DIY isn’t the writing. It’s the reshoot. Founders arrive with a Google Doc of talking points, burn through a two-hour slot getting warmed up, and book a second session to actually record the piece. That’s Rp3.1M instead of Rp1.55M, plus two lost workdays.

The math flips fast.

How Much Do Video Script Writing Services Cost? (2025–2026 Pricing)

Nobody in the top search results will give you actual numbers. We will.

Based on Clutch’s June 2026 data for Indonesia:

  • Freelance scriptwriters: $50–$99/hour. A 90-second ad script typically runs 4–6 hours of work — budget $300–$600.
  • Bali-based agencies: $5,000+ per project, $50–$99/hr. Suited for full-campaign scripting or a series of 5+ videos.
  • Jakarta firms: $5,000+ per project, $100–$149/hr. Higher rates reflect corporate-client positioning.
  • Full-service studios (script + production + edit): Bundled. At Villo, scripting is integrated into the shoot package rather than billed separately — that typically saves 20–30% versus commissioning each piece independently.

What drives the price up: script length, research depth, niche complexity (medical, legal, and fintech cost more), revision rounds, and whether storyboard notes are included.

What doesn’t drive it up: location. Bali-based writing services deliver at 30–50% below equivalent US or EU agency rates, producing scripts that get shot in the same studio the following week. Geography stopped being a quality signal around 2020.

Which Video Types Actually Need a Professional Script?

Not every video justifies the spend. These do.

Corporate brand films and investor videos. High stakes, skeptical audience, and the founder rarely has time to write a tight 3-minute narrative. This is where scripting earns back multiples.

Online course modules and webinar recordings. A 20-episode course with weak scripts is a slow-burn brand disaster — students churn, refunds spike, and you can’t fix it without re-recording everything. Treat the script like the foundation of a building, not the paint job. Our post on recording webinars and educational videos covers where most creators lose their audience.

Product launch ads. If you’re spending $10,000+ on media, the script deserves 5% of that budget. It rarely gets it.

Case study and testimonial videos. Counterintuitively, these need the most structure. A client rambling for 12 minutes isn’t a testimonial — it’s raw material for one. The script defines the questions, the arc, and the pull-quotes.

Corporate events and hybrid webinars. Anything with a live component needs a run-of-show script more than a pre-recorded piece does. Our breakdown of corporate video production in Bali covers how the two overlap.

What you can safely improvise: vlogs, quick social posts, unboxing content, behind-the-scenes cuts, and internal team messages. These reward personality over polish.

The Full-Service Advantage: Script → Studio → Final Edit

Here’s the problem nobody warns you about. You hire a scriptwriter. They deliver a clean document. You send it to a production studio. The crew reads it for the first time on shoot day. The director interprets scenes differently than the writer intended. The editor cuts to a different rhythm. What arrives on your desk vaguely resembles the script — but doesn’t sell what the script was built to sell.

This is the translation gap. It’s the biggest hidden cost in fragmented video production.

How to Choose the Right Video Script Writing Service (5-Point Checklist)

  1. Portfolio. Do they have your video format in their samples? A strong explainer-video writer may not know how to script a 60-second Instagram ad. Ask for three examples in your exact category.
  2. Pricing transparency. Flat fee or hourly — know before you brief. Services that refuse to name a range until they “understand your project” are qualifying your budget, not your brief. Warning sign.
  3. Revision policy. Two rounds minimum is standard. One round means you’re paying for a first draft. If you need four revisions, the brief was broken.
  4. SEO capability. For YouTube, course platforms, and search-driven content, the script needs target keywords woven in naturally. Ask directly: “Can you optimize this for YouTube search?” A vague answer means no.

Frequently Asked Questions About Video Script Writing Services

How much do video script writing services cost?

A short freelance script starts around $300–$600. Agency-level work runs $5,000+ per project. Bali-based agencies typically charge $50–$99/hr; Jakarta firms run $100–$149/hr. Final price depends on script length, research depth, and revision rounds included.

What does a professional video script package include?

Research, a structured outline, the full script with hook and CTA, and usually storyboard notes or shot direction. Full-service studios like Villo bundle scripting directly with production and editing — which removes the translation gap between document and finished video.

Should I hire an agency or a freelance scriptwriter?

Freelancers cost less but typically hand off after the document. Agencies cover production planning, scripting, and editing in one workflow. For high-stakes video — ads, courses, investor films — the integrated approach usually wins.

How long does it take to get a video script?

Standard turnaround is 3–7 business days. Rush delivery in 24–48 hours is available from most professional services at an additional cost.

Can video script services include SEO optimization?

Yes. Top-tier services weave in target keywords, natural language variants, and visibility tactics for YouTube and Google — so the script works both on camera and in search results. Ask before you brief.

How do I know if my video actually needs a professional script?

If you’re spending real money on media, production time, or a course that needs to convert, a professional script pays for itself. If you’re recording a quick social clip and you’re comfortable on camera, DIY is fine. The line is usually around $2,000 in total production spend — above that, scripting risk is real.
